Abstract

The utility model is fixed point transfer laser printing equipment, its structure is the pattern that engraving needs laser effect on applicator roll, lower section sets transfer adhesive container, the built-in transfer adhesive of container, applicator roll lower half is immersed in transfer adhesive, top sets roller platen, roller platen and applicator roll rear portion set baking oven, baking oven rear portion is set, lower compression roller, on, lower compression roller lower part sets the portion of unreeling, rear portion sets traction pressure roller, traction pressure roller rear portion sets winding portion, film sequentially passes through between roller platen and applicator roll, baking oven, between upper pressure roller and lower compression roller, laser transfer membrane one end coiling is on unreeling portion, the other end passes through upper, between lower compression roller, by upper, film and laser transfer membrane between lower compression roller are mutually combined through traction pressure roller coiling in winding portion again.The advantages of the utility model:Aluminium technique is washed instead of traditional part using fixed point coating transfer adhesive composite laser transfer film method, production cost is reduced, succeeding stretch will not be caused to film, radium-shine transfer precision is high, and appearance is good, and environmental pollution is small.

Technical field
The utility model relates to a kind of fixed point transfer laser printing equipments.
Background technology
The common located laser printing equipment of the prior art, located laser printing technology are general to be first molded on film Laser pattern, then by aluminizing, part wash the method that aluminium republishes and realize fixed point laser printing, technique processing is complicated, precision Difference, production process is more, production cost is high, and is easy to cause to stretch to print film, influences the precision and beauty of chromatography, and wash Aluminium technique environmental pollution is very big, not environmentally friendly, does not meet the requirement of sustainable development.

Specific implementation mode
The utility model is described in further detail with reference to embodiment and specific implementation mode.
As shown in Figure 1, a kind of fixed point transfer laser printing equipment, structure includes applicator roll 2, transfer adhesive container 3, upper pressure Roller 5, lower compression roller 6 unreel portion 7 and winding portion 9, wherein carve the pattern of laser effect in need on applicator roll 2, under applicator roll 2 Side sets transfer adhesive container 3, and transfer adhesive is housed in transfer adhesive container 3, and 2 lower half of applicator roll is immersed in transfer adhesive, 2 top of applicator roll If roller platen 1, roller platen 1 and 2 rear portion of applicator roll set baking oven 4, and 4 rear portion of baking oven sets pressure roller 5 and lower compression roller 6, and upper pressure roller 5 is under 6 lower part of pressure roller sets the portion of unreeling 7, and upper pressure roller 5 and 6 rear portion of lower compression roller set traction pressure roller 8, and 8 rear portion of traction pressure roller sets winding portion 9, thin Film a is sequentially passed through between roller platen 1 and applicator roll 2, between baking oven 4, upper pressure roller 5 and lower compression roller 6, the one end laser transfer membrane b around Volume is in the portion that unreels 7, and the laser transfer membrane b other ends are across upper pressure roller 5 and lower compression roller 6, by upper pressure roller 5 and lower compression roller 6 Between film a and laser transfer membrane b be mutually combined through again traction pressure roller 8 and coiling in winding portion 9.
The roller platen 1 and 2 front of applicator roll sets the printing machine front colour cell 10 for printed patterns, and film a is passed through After printing machine front colour cell 10 across roller platen 1 and applicator roll 2.
The film a is alternatively the blank film of non-printed patterns.
According to the above structure, transfer laser printing technology is pinpointed, is included the following steps:
1) the specified pattern for needing laser effect is carved on applicator roll in advance;
2) applicator roll is immersed in transfer adhesive;
3) the coated roller of film for pinpointing laser effect is needed to be coated with transfer adhesive in designated position;
4) by be coated with transfer adhesive after film and laser transfer membrane it is compound;
5) compound laser transfer membrane and film are mutually removed, because of the bonding force of transfer adhesive when stripping, is applied on film The part of cloth transfer adhesive can be transferred to the laser effect of laser film on film, and the part of uncoated transfer adhesive is not shifted, and is reached The effect of laser pattern is presented on specified position, that is, pinpoints transfer laser printing.
Film in the step 3) can be pre-printed with pattern, also can be before being coated with transfer adhesive first by printing machine front Colour cell printed patterns.
